Output d103c1de4e5adab705d2cc0910606c25398e8f818f5338f1e8855a086dbbdc0a:80

value
6969907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 59dde30e12ca4d80117c451413929ff23b02c0fd393a602d5ff156e5aff83255
address
bc1pt8w7xrsjefxcqytug52p8y5l7gas9s8a8yaxqt2l79twttlcxf2sxnxyag
transaction
d103c1de4e5adab705d2cc0910606c25398e8f818f5338f1e8855a086dbbdc0a
confirmations
1698
spent
true